這是一個非常基本的問題,但我找不到明確的答案。 大多數學習資源都說,你不能在View ID中使用特殊字符,但是要強調(_)
,點(.)
和美元符號($)
的工作。是否還有其他特殊字符可以使用?@ + id /允許哪些特殊字符?
0
A
回答
3
不,Android不提供任何其他特殊字符來定義View
ID。實際上這些規則不是由Android語言定義的,而是由XML
定義的。
0
這是一個使用變量id/name的標準方式,開發人員應該使用下劃線來明確指定名稱例如。 city_name。否則,你可以使用駝峯例如。 userName(第二個字母是首字母)。
相關問題
- 1. SQL Server varchar字段中允許哪些「特殊」字符?
- 2. T-SQL列名中允許使用哪些特殊字符?
- 3. 允許一些特殊字符和字母數字字符
- 4. JavaScript RegEx僅允許AlphaNumeric字符和一些特殊字符
- 5. 斯威夫特:允許特殊字符
- 6. Robot.txt特殊字符不允許
- 7. 只允許字母和特殊字符
- 8. 允許iOS中的特殊字符
- 9. 允許特殊字符爲ng-pattern
- 10. 允許asp.net 3.5中的特殊字符
- 11. 允許特殊字符輸入密碼
- 12. 允許URLRequest中的特殊字符httpBody
- 13. 正則表達式不允許一些特殊字符
- 14. 允許某些特殊字符 - 正則表達式
- 15. 使用preg_replace清理查詢,但允許一些特殊字符
- 16. 正則表達式不允許某些特殊字符
- 17. 的preg_match允許特定特殊字符的字符串
- 18. 正則表達式排除特定的特殊字符並允許一些特殊字符
- 19. 僅在字母數字字符後才允許特殊字符?
- 20. 如何允許輸入文本和數字,但不允許特殊字符?
- 21. 只允許英文字母/數字/數字和一些特殊字符
- 22. 正則表達式允許字母數字,空格,一些特殊字符
- 23. 允許特殊Charecters在URL
- 24. php字符匹配並允許特殊字符
- 25. 不允許在字符串中使用特殊字符
- 26. 只允許一些字母,禁止除其他(」 - )特殊字符($%等)
- 27. 不允許特定特殊字符的正則表達式
- 28. 如何在特定頁面中允許特殊字符?
- 29. 正則表達式允許特定的特殊字符
- 30. HTML5模式允許特定的特殊字符
所以。 _ $是唯一的嗎?我沒有錯過任何? –
是的! 但通常開發者只使用下劃線('_')。所以堅持下去,除非你的整個團隊使用其他兩個。 – Ajay